Abstract

The utility model discloses a waterproof solid hard disk, which comprises a solid hard disk main body and a waterproof film, wherein the solid hard disk main body comprises a hard disk shell, a waterproof protective layer is arranged on the hard disk shell, the waterproof protective layer is tightly attached to the hard disk shell, the waterproof film shields the top surface and the bottom surface of the hard disk shell, a heat dissipation port is formed in the hard disk shell, the waterproof protective layer shields the heat dissipation port, a mounting port is formed in the waterproof protective layer, a matched heat conduction sheet is fixed in the mounting port, a plurality of protruding blocks are arranged on the heat conduction sheet, and the waterproof film is abutted to the protruding blocks; a plurality of heat conducting particles are fixed on the waterproof membrane. When the anti-collision device is used, the anti-collision performance and the anti-falling performance are good, and the whole structure is not easy to damage; the waterproof and moistureproof effects are good; is convenient for maintenance.

As shown in fig. 1 to 2, the solid state disk comprises a solid state disk main body and a waterproof film 3, wherein the solid state disk main body comprises a hard disk casing 1, a waterproof protective layer 2 is arranged on the hard disk casing 1, the waterproof protective layer 2 is tightly attached to the hard disk casing 1, the waterproof film 3 shields the top surface and the bottom surface of the hard disk casing 1, a heat dissipation opening 111 is formed in the hard disk casing 1, the waterproof protective layer 2 shields the heat dissipation opening 111, a mounting opening is formed in the waterproof protective layer 2, a heat conduction sheet 9 matched with the mounting opening is fixed in the mounting opening, a plurality of protruding blocks 6 are arranged on the heat conduction sheet 9, and the waterproof film 3 is abutted against the protruding blocks 6; a plurality of thermally conductive particles 10 are fixed to the waterproof membrane 3.
The waterproof protective layer 2 is made of colloid materials, the side faces of the waterproof protective layer 2 and the hard disk shell 1 are tightly attached to each other, a plurality of integrated inserting portions 16 are formed on the waterproof protective layer 2, a plurality of inserting grooves matched with the inserting portions 16 are formed in the hard disk shell 1, one inserting portion 16 is inserted into one inserting groove, and anti-skidding textures are arranged on the surface of each inserting portion 16. The waterproof protective layer is convenient to mount and dismount, and the anti-collision effect of the side face is improved by the waterproof protective layer.
The heat conducting sheet 9 is made of heat conducting metal, and the heat conducting sheet 9 is fixed on the waterproof protective layer 2 through waterproof glue.
Wherein, the part of waterproofing membrane 3 bonds with hard disk shell 1 mutually, and hard disk shell 1's top surface and bottom surface all are provided with a plurality of bleeder vents 116, and waterproofing membrane 3 covers bleeder vent 116, and waterproofing membrane 3 has the gas permeability. Such as a waterproof breathable film made of TPU material, for breathability and waterproofing.
Wherein, the heat conducting strip 9 is provided with a mounting opening, a convex block 6 is fixedly arranged in the mounting opening, and the convex block 6 is made of colloid material. The convex blocks are bonded and fixed.
The heat conducting particles 10 are made of heat conducting metal, and the heat conducting particles 10 are fixed on the waterproof membrane 3 through heat conducting glue and located at different positions.
This technical scheme carries out water-proof protection through protruding piece, waterproof layer, water proof membrane to whole solid state hard drives when using, and protruding piece and waterproof layer can increase the anti effect of falling of side anticollision.
This technical scheme is when using, and solid state hard drives installs in electronic equipment, has other electrical components in the electronic equipment, and electrical components can produce the heat under operating condition, and the heat dissipation department of solid state hard drives can dispel the heat simultaneously, and these heats can be absorbed by conducting strip and heat conduction granule, carries out dampproofing protection near whole solid state hard drives.
When the whole solid state disk is maintained, the waterproof protective layer can be detached for maintenance, and the operation is convenient.
